Largemouth Bass
Fairfield, California, offers some solid largemouth bass fishing opportunities, particularly in the sloughs and backwaters connected to the Sacramento-San Joaquin Delta. These waterways provide diverse habitat, from thick vegetation to submerged timber, creating ideal conditions for bass to thrive. Spring and fall are generally considered the best times to target bass in this area, as they are more active during these periods. During the spring spawn, focus on shallow, protected areas with clear water. In the fall, look for bass to be feeding heavily in preparation for winter. A local tip: try fishing around the numerous docks and marinas in the area, as these often hold bass looking for shade and ambush points. Popular lures include crankbaits, spinnerbaits, and soft plastics. Be aware of tidal influences, as water levels can fluctuate significantly, impacting fish behavior and access. Several public boat ramps provide access to the Delta, but parking can be limited, especially on weekends.

Largemouth Bass Fishing Regulations in California
Open Season
Year-round
Daily Bag Limit
5 per day
Size Limit
12-inch minimum
License Required
Sport fishing license
Largemouth bass and Smallmouth bass count as one species group for the purposes of bag limits. Review specific water body regulations for exceptions.

Frequently Asked Questions
What's the best bait to use for largemouth bass in Fairfield?
Largemouth bass in Fairfield respond well to various lures and live bait. Popular choices include plastic worms, crankbaits, spinnerbaits, and live shiners. Experiment to see what they're biting on that day.
Are there any size restrictions for largemouth bass I catch in Fairfield?
Yes, in California, the minimum size limit for largemouth bass is 12 inches. Any bass you catch that is smaller than this must be released back into the water.
What's the daily bag limit for largemouth bass in California?
You are allowed to keep up to 5 largemouth bass per day in California. Make sure each bass is at least 12 inches long to be compliant with state regulations.
Do I need a fishing license to target largemouth bass in Fairfield?
Yes, a valid California sport fishing license is required to fish for largemouth bass in Fairfield. Be sure to have it with you while fishing.
